VirtualDJ 7, released in the early 2010s, represented a golden era for DJ software customization. Unlike its more locked-down successors, VirtualDJ 7 allowed users to fundamentally reshape their interface using XML-based skins. Among enthusiasts, certain third-party developers gained cult followings, producing skins that optimized workflow, emulated hardware, or simply looked futuristic. One such rumored creation is the "Skin Mix Lab V31" — a title suggesting iterative design and a focus on top-of-screen controls. Yet, its obscurity raises questions about digital preservation, community-driven software modification, and the ephemeral nature of fan-made content.

It is extremely important to note that custom skins, including Mix Lab v3.1, are reserved for registered, licensed users of Virtual DJ. While the free, unlicensed version of Virtual DJ 7 might have come with some default interfaces, the ability to access the Plugin section and download skins like Mix Lab was generally restricted to the trial period of the Pro version or to users who purchased a license. Attempting to use the skin with an unlicensed or cracked copy of the software will likely result in errors or the skin simply not showing up.
